Inversion Wednesday

Waterton Visitor Safety, Wednesday 8th March, 2023 3:20PM
<p>A cold morning beneath the inversion line until pushing into warmer temps and sun in the Alpine. 5-10 cm of fresh snow sits on a sun crust that formed from the previous days of clear skies. New surface hoar has formed above last nights inversion line ~2000m and up. Skiing an East aspect we could feel the new sun crust. It was breakable most of the way down to the lake, but it wasn't terrible skiing, just ok. Hazard Rating for today was Mod-Low-Low.</p>
